ipalib.config: Only convert basedn to DN

The current code would convert values to DN if the key was
a substring of 'basedn', e.g. 'base' or 'sed'.

Only convert if we're actually dealing with 'basedn'.

Reviewed-By: Fraser Tweedale <ftweedal@redhat.com>
This commit is contained in:
Petr Viktorin 2014-06-13 12:40:32 +02:00
parent 98851256f9
commit da64c891e9

View File

@ -257,7 +257,7 @@ class Env(object):
value = m[value]
elif value.isdigit():
value = int(value)
elif key in ('basedn'):
elif key == 'basedn':
value = DN(value)
else:
try: